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Newburgh to Lyndhurst is to drive which costs $10 - $15 and takes 1h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Newburgh to Lyndhurst is to drive which takes 1h 15m and costs $10 - $15.
No, there is no direct bus from Newburgh to Lyndhurst. However, there are services departing from Broadway & Liberty and arriving at Park Ave At Court Ave via Newburgh ShortLine Transportation Center and Port Authority Bus Terminal.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 36m.
The distance between Newburgh and Lyndhurst is 118 miles. The road distance is 56.2 miles.
The best way to get from Newburgh to Lyndhurst without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 59m and costs $25 - $55.
It takes approximately 2h 59m to get from Newburgh to Lyndhurst, including transfers.
Newburgh to Lyndhurst bus services, operated by Shortline Bus, depart from Newburgh ShortLine Transportation Center station.
Newburgh to Lyndhurst bus services, operated by Shortline Bus, arrive at Port Authority Bus Terminal station.
Yes, the driving distance between Newburgh to Lyndhurst is 56 miles. It takes approximately 1h 15m to drive from Newburgh to Lyndhurst.
